Tbilisi to host Farmers Congress

Tbilisi, Georgia, March 28
By Nana Kirtzkhalia - Trend:

Oxfam organization (Great Britain) in Georgia and the Biological Farming Association Elkana will hold the Farmers Congress "Family farms and food security amid the global climate change" on March 28.

The event is being held as part of the EU-funded regional project "Improving a national strategy for food security and support for smallholder farmers". The main purpose of the congress is to discuss the problems of smallholder farmers and women farmers in the context of protecting food security and amid the global climate change.

The subject of the Congress includes two global campaigns, namely, Oxfam campaign "Food and Climate Change in 2014-2015" and the UN World Farmers Forum campaign "International Year of Family Farms in 2014".

The Congress will be held in Didube Plaza at 10.00.
